Introduction

This tutorial will guide you through the features and functionalities of AI smart glasses that can translate languages in real-time. These glasses, showcased in a recent video, provide an innovative way to communicate across language barriers, making them ideal for travelers and language learners.

Step 1: Understanding the Features of AI Smart Glasses

Before using the smart glasses, familiarize yourself with their key features:

  • Real-Time Translation: The glasses can instantly translate spoken language into your preferred language.
  • Voice Recognition: They employ advanced voice recognition technology to understand and process different languages.
  • Display Technology: Information is displayed directly in your field of vision, ensuring you can read translations without distraction.

Practical Tips

  • Ensure to check if the glasses support your desired languages before purchase.
  • Understand the battery life and connectivity options, as these will affect your usage during travel.

Step 2: Setting Up the Smart Glasses

To get started with your AI smart glasses, follow these steps:

  1. Charge the Glasses: Ensure they are fully charged before use.
  2. Download the Companion App: Most smart glasses come with a mobile app for configuration.
  3. Connect via Bluetooth: Pair the glasses with your smartphone for additional functionalities.
  4. Select Language Preferences: In the app, set your preferred language for translations.

Practical Tips

  • Keep the app updated to access the latest features and improvements.
  • Familiarize yourself with the app’s interface to quickly navigate settings when needed.

Step 3: Using the Glasses in Real-Life Situations

Once set up, you can effectively use the glasses in various scenarios:

  • Traveling: Engage with locals by simply conversing while the glasses translate.
  • Business Meetings: Use them to bridge communication gaps in international discussions.
  • Language Learning: Practice pronunciation and comprehension by speaking with the glasses on.

Common Pitfalls to Avoid

  • Avoid speaking too quickly, as it may hinder accurate translation.
  • Ensure you have a stable internet connection to enable real-time translation features.
